Is there any way that ATOC might be able to ensure that Anytime Returns are cancelled for the sections which have been used. As mentioned previously, these tickets give a huge amount of flexibility and when used are often simply marked with pen or (regularly in Northern England) not even marked at all. Since I personally do not tend to throw away tickets immediately after use, I have several Anytime Returns which have not been marked and of which the returns are valid for a month and if I so wished I could probably use some of these several times over without a Northern guard even marking anything. As most people will know, commuters have been known to buy one of these tickets in each direction and use the return for the whole month. So it would seem sensible for guards to mark on the back of the tickets in biro or permanent marker which sections had been used e. g. in the format Origin - Destination dd/mm Time/Headcode. Any future redesign of tickets also should perhaps take this into account. Do you also think that ATOC/TOCs need to take some action and if so in why way?
